Low-Tech Tuesday. August 3, noon at Bru Cafe.

In New Haven we are entering week 3 of our Social Web Task Force. Code is being written and APIs mashed up for an open platform by which people and organizations from all walks of New Haven can converge on common visions and turn them into collective action. But as we said from Day 1, our social web must be equal parts technology and community. So this Tuesday, we invite you to explore the other side of our equation: community - especially insofar as a disproportionate number of otherwise value-adding stakeholders can't be substantively engaged via social media; they're low-tech. 

How can we bring "low-tech" stakeholders into our social web? (note: not into twitter or facebook so much as active participants in our common vision initiatives)

Recall that we first hatched this Task Force with Mayor DeStefano and his staff in connection with Social Web Week CT; it was a pause amid 30 events in 7 days, a celebration of mighty deeds in the prior 100 days, but more so a clarion call to march our social web the next step forward - by broadening our circle of engagement.

So we're not just twitter people talking to twitter people, facebook to facebook - not just civic engagement via social media and technologies, but a true social web with audiences online and off united and working towards common goals.
